When is the best time for a budget trip to Hicaco?
Weather will likely play an important role when you plan your trip to Hicaco, and keep in mind that cheaper options are usually available when the weather isn’t as good. The hottest months are usually March and April with an average temp of 80°F, while the coldest months are January and December with an average of 77°F. The rainiest months in Hicaco are October, August, June, and November, with each month seeing an average of 18 inches of rainfall.
